* Advisory ID: DRUPAL-SA-CONTRIB-2012-044 * Project: Contact Forms [1] (third-party module) * Version: 6.x * Date: 2012-March-28 * Security risk: Moderately critical [2] * Exploitable from: Remote * Vulnerability: Cross Site Scripting
-------- DESCRIPTION ---------------------------------------------------------
This module expands the features of the site wide contact form. It eliminates the drop down category menu by generating a clean looking contact form with a unique path, for each of the contact form categories.
The module doesn't sufficiently filter user text of the page title and additional information, leading to a c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ability.
This vulnerability is mitigated by the fact that an attacker must have a role with the permission "administer site-wide contact form" and the core contact form needs to be enabled.
-------- VERSIONS AFFECTED ---------------------------------------------------
* Contact forms 6.x-1.x versions prior to 6.x-1.13 [3].
Drupal core is not affected. If you do not use the contributed Contact Forms [4] module, there is nothing you need to do.
-------- SOLUTION ------------------------------------------------------------
Install the latest version:
* If you use the Contact Forms module for Drupal 6.x, upgrade to 6.x-1.13 [5]
